Quick heads-up for anyone bringing visitors in at the weekend: the lifts at Farrowgate House go down for maintenance most Saturdays, usually 08:00 to 14:00. Visitors will need to use the stairwell off the lobby, which stays locked outside office hours. Sign your guest in at the book by the door, then let them through with the stair door code below.

door code, tajof-kageg: bdg-QVDCE-3

Hey Priya — handing off DocSweep, our docs linter, before I'm out next week. Support folks will mostly ping you about false positives on the "broken anchor" rule; nine times out of ten it's a stale cache, so just re-run the crawl. The config lives in the marklint repo under /rules, and the nightly job posts results to the #docsweep channel. If someone reports a rule misfiring, log it in the triage board first. Full runbook with triage steps is on the internal wiki page below.

operations page: https://confluence.lumicsys.internal/projects/display/projects/display

Support notes for LiftLogic, our elevator-dispatch simulator. It replays building traffic patterns and scores dispatch algorithms. Common tickets: stuck simulations (restart the scheduler), bad scores (check the traffic profile version), and missing runs (results write asynchronously, wait five minutes). All run results and traffic profiles live in the sim database, which you can query using the connection string below.

database URL for bahop-yagep: mssql://sildor_svc:35ha7jz@db-fb6d.nelvrodyn.example:5432/casath